And if you have bothered to read what i had typed properly you will see that i never said that lower division clubs should not receive any more money full stop. They should receive it for use only on what can help them survive better and provide more for the community. They should not receive it so they can overpay players and constantly putting them under pressure.

There has only been one club that has been truly mismanaged in the PL and that is Portsmouth, a club who if they were run self sufficiently would never have reached the PL. They are now at their true level back in the football league.

Football is a business, if you get 2000 fans a game you should have a budget that reflects that, the reason clubs struggle is because they over pay on their budgets, more so because they need to compete because every other club is being ran badly but then why should the Premier League bail them out or support their bad running of the club.

I'll just point it out one more time so it's easier for you to understand, the £350,000 - £450,000 each club gets from the PL, none of that should go on wages for players, it should go on infrastructure towards running an Academy or investing in facilities. Some clubs get £350,000 and they then claim they cannot afford to run a youth system or a reserve side.

In five years, all 72 clubs would have a fantastic facility for their first team, reserves, youth academy and more importantly the community. You hear the saying all the time that the facilities in Holland are superior to the UK, well five years of £350,000 would give this country 72 more facilities for everyone to use and enjoy.
